5.0 out of 5 stars Absolutely fantastic, September 5, 2003
This is a magnificent story; it's very well written and is both funny and touching. Tho it's based on a Maori family, its themes of family, culture and patriarchy are universal, and this gives the book a broad appeal. Witi Ihimaera is clearly a very gifted author, and I look forward to reading more. I can't recommend this book highly enough!

I loved this book. As an American living in Auckland, New Zealand, I wanted to read some fiction by New Zealand authors. Now that I have read Bulibasha, I am working my way through Ihimaera's other books.

"Bulibasha" is a fascinating novel about two feuding Maori clans, told by the grandson of the patriarch of the Mahana clan. It is a brilliant portrayl of Maori family life in the 1950's. I won't give away any more. A must read for anyone interested in New Zealand, and a great read for anyone! It is required reading in our household.
